Transaction 07632527ea8f57cc62b7e7dcf14cc84855a2a039f9efb47e39901096f1fd4dac

2 Input
2 Outputs
  • 07632527ea8f57cc62b7e7dcf14cc84855a2a039f9efb47e39901096f1fd4dac:0
  • value  284870
    address  12ZdEbKPSZuGJovsnFJc65C9p5ANEpa4HX
  • 07632527ea8f57cc62b7e7dcf14cc84855a2a039f9efb47e39901096f1fd4dac:1
  • value  1001851
    address  3KMnQoarE3FeksXcpFNj846ZmC2S9piNtL